• Question: How does water purity affect surface tension?

      I’m not really sure about the answer to this, but it reminds me of one of the first cool experiments I came across as a kid: fill a glass with water, and float a paperclip on top of it. Then add a few drops of washing-up liquid to the water and see what happens 🙂

      based on the results of this, my guess is that impurity in water disrupts the surface tension, but it probably also depends on *what* the impurities are!
